Starring Cary Grant and Audrey Hepburn, Stanley Donens Charade is one of the great comedy thrillers of the 1960s, as charming as it is exciting. Directed by Jonathan Demme, this remake makes so many odd choices that it distances the viewer and calls attention to itself at every available opportunity.

Winning Best director for The Silence Of The Lambs mustve gone to Demmes head because hes not interested in making a chase thriller for some reason, he just wants to reference French New Wave cinema, and even has Charles Aznavour (as himself) make an appearance. All in a movie starring Mark Wahlberg, no less.

Throw in a cacophonous musical score, overbearing camerawork and Tim Robbins as a too-shifty-to-be-believable government official and youve got a film that instead of exciting the audience leaves them wondering what they just witnessed.
